Does wire gauge affect sound quality? This is a question that has intrigued audiophiles and sound engineers for years. The debate revolves around the belief that the thickness of a wire, or its gauge, can have a significant impact on the overall sound quality of audio systems. In this article, we will explore the relationship between wire gauge and sound quality, examining the various factors that come into play and providing insights into the ongoing debate.

The idea behind the belief that wire gauge affects sound quality is that a thicker wire can provide better conductivity, reducing resistance and minimizing signal loss. This, in turn, can lead to a purer, more accurate sound reproduction.

Supporters of the theory argue that thicker wires can reduce the amount of noise that is introduced into the audio signal. They claim that a thinner wire may introduce more resistance, which can cause a loss of signal strength and fidelity. As a result, the sound quality may suffer, with a noticeable decrease in clarity and detail. In contrast, a thicker wire is said to maintain a more consistent signal, resulting in a more accurate and enjoyable listening experience.

However, critics of this theory point out that the impact of wire gauge on sound quality is negligible. They argue that modern audio cables are designed to minimize resistance and signal loss, regardless of wire gauge. Furthermore, they claim that the difference in sound quality between various wire gauges is so subtle that it is often impossible to discern with the naked ear. In fact, some experts argue that the perceived differences in sound quality are more likely due to psychological factors, such as brand loyalty or the placebo effect, rather than any tangible differences in the physical properties of the wire.

One of the key factors that can influence the perceived sound quality of a wire is the type of material used in its construction. While copper is the most common material for audio cables, other materials, such as silver or gold, are sometimes used to enhance conductivity and reduce resistance. Some audiophiles believe that these materials can significantly improve sound quality, although the scientific evidence supporting these claims is limited.
